Excerpt from Deep Drilling and Deeper Oil Possibilities in Illinois Some of the geological factors that should be considered in prospecting for Oil in these deep strata are discussed. The geological Situation with regard to the possibilities Of Obtaining oil by deeper drilling in Illinois was reviewed by the Illinois Geological Survey in an article published in the early part of Since that time 16 wells have been drilled in Illinois to test for Oil in the St. Peter or deeper formations. Thirteen Of these wells tested below the St. Peter and two reached the basement rocks. These tests were at scattered locations along the west side Of Illinois from Madi son to Hancock counties and in central to northern Illinois from Douglas to Lee counties. NO oil was Obtained but it may be Of value to summarize for the benefit Of further prospecting the geologic information now available. Excerpt from Graphic Analyses of Oil Well Drilling and Production, 1937-1955 County trends in Illinois oil production from 1937 through 1955, 1951 through 1955, and for the years 1955 and 1956, are presented on four maps that show the number of holes drilled and percentage of successful drilling for each county. Annual and total production figures for 24 oil producing counties are pre sented in graphs. The dollar value of oil in the Illinois mineral economy, total oil production, and producing wells and dry holes drilled in pool and wildcat categories also are shown graphically. Excerpt from Oil and Gas in Bond, Macoupin, and Montgomery Counties, Illinois The first drilling in this county of which but little is now known, was done about 1867 by St. Louis capital. One well was put down without striking oil. N 0 further efforts were made until 1909, when the Impromptu Exploration Company opened a small gas field three miles southwest of Carlinville. Up to date, about 35 wells have been drilled within a radius of five miles from this town, and of these, six produced gas which was carried to town through a four-inch main, and was sufficient for illuminating purposes in Carlinville for two or three years.
